Output 76a2f36b82880508c593153e6f3d65284288696ee5fe269338b9864f72214b0a:1

value
18545553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5853679dc190945cbf3cdd6da8d9f297844fa238 OP_EQUAL
address
39k3JVHdXfetafSwGVvhnwC9YQJ2hUzTkY
transaction
76a2f36b82880508c593153e6f3d65284288696ee5fe269338b9864f72214b0a
spent
true